Engine Mechanical problem
1999 Chevy Suburban V8 Two Wheel Drive Automatic
MY CAR IS RUNNING HOT.I REPLACED THERMOSTAT, HEATING SYSTEM AND THE COMPUTER SENSOR. BUT THE CAR IS STILL RUNNING HOT. WHAT ELSE CAN I DO. O MAKE IT STOP

Could be a clogged-up radiator, defective water pump and cap, fan clutch, airlock in the system if not could be a blown headgasket cracked head and block-to find out get it block and pressure tested.
